SponsorsThe Grey Highlands Public Library Digitization Project is made possible with generous funding from Ontario's Ministry of Culture LSDF Grant, the Government of Canada's Job Creation Partnership program, and the Friends of the Grey Highlands Public Library. Project PartnersThe Agnes Macphail digital collection is compiled with the help of local museums, archives and individuals. Each contributor has provided a unique set of historical material and information about Agnes Macphail and her undeniable connection to Grey County and its people.
